Abstract
The invention discloses a method for predicating estimated arrival time of a flight. The method comprises the following steps of obtaining flight time of various flights at each time according to the history flight data of the flights; summarizing the flight time of various flights at each time, calculating an average value, and obtaining a basic reference value of the flight time of the current flight; and calculating to obtain the estimated arrival time of the current flight by combining the actual taking off time of the current flight. The method provided by the invention can be used for effectively and accurately calculating the estimated arrival time of the current flight, thus, the arrangement of an airport pick up plan by pick up staff is greatly facilitated.

Embodiment
As shown in Figure 1.Flight estimated time of arrival (ETA) predictor method is integrated in civil aviaton's data query system, comprises that historical record screens module, data are estimated module;
Be provided with the historical flying quality of flight in the historical record screening module, historical record screening module is screened from historical flying quality, flying quality with each flight of filtering out identical course line, same model, taking off on schedule, and calculate each schedule flight time of each flight, the historical actual time of departure of the historical actual time of arrival-flight of schedule flight time=flight that each flight is each;
Data are estimated module each schedule flight time of each flight are asked successively summation, average, obtain schedule flight time reference value, data are estimated module and are reached the time according to the expectation that schedule flight time reference value calculates current flight again, current flight the estimated time of arrival (ETA)=current flight the actual time of departure+schedule flight time reference value.
The implementation example:
Take flight number CA1111 as example:
Obtain flight by Huhehaote of flying to, Beijing from the Flight Information system, the flight actual time of departure is 11:01, and the flight type is 320.Then concentrated by the historical flying quality of flight that to obtain the fly to flight in Huhehaote and type of type Beijing be 320 flight tabulation.Obtain 4 flights, the flight time was respectively 50 minutes, 48 minutes, 46 minutes, 52 minutes.Average, schedule flight time reference value is 49 minutes.According to formula: current flight the estimated time of arrival (ETA)=current flight the actual time of departure+schedule flight time reference value, trying to achieve flight estimated time of arrival (ETA) is 11:50.
